Bug#870688: [Debian-science-sagemath] Sage 8.0 status (was Re: Sage 7.6 upload for RC bugfix and GAP 4.8.7 in unstable)
Ximin Luo
infinity0 at debian.org
Tue Aug 8 00:56:00 UTC 2017
Control: block 870688 by 869778
Control: affects 869778 + sagemath
Ximin Luo:
> Tobias Hansen:
>> [..]
>>
>> The accidental upload of cysignals 1.6.5 to unstable is now a RC bug
>> (#870688). Not sure if we should fix it by downgrading cysignals,
>> patching sage 7.6 or just let the bug sit until we upload sage 8.0. At
>> least the "Breaks: sagemath (<< 8.0~)" does indeed prevent cysignals
>> from migrating to testing, which is good.
>>
>> [..]
>
> Hi, I'm at DebConf over the next week and will very likely be able to find some time to deal with this.
>
Hi, I see that libgsl23 was uploaded but who is taking care of the library transition? It seems that this process was not followed:
https://wiki.debian.org/Teams/ReleaseTeam/Transitions
The transition tracker detected the library change:
https://release.debian.org/transitions/html/auto-gsl.html
However there is no corresponding Transition Tracking bug report:
https://bugs.debian.org/cgi-bin/pkgreport.cgi?pkg=release.debian.org
Currently this prevents me from doing test builds of sagemath, because some of its build dependencies are not installable:
[..]
cd .. && sbuild \
--extra-repository='deb http://httpredir.debian.org/debian experimental main' \
--chroot-setup-commands='apt-get install -y apt-transport-https' \
--extra-repository='deb https://debian-science.alioth.debian.org/apt sid-sage/' \
--extra-repository-key=/home/infinity0/var/lib/sage/sagemath/debian/deb-sci-sage.asc \
--build-dep-resolver=aspcud \
--build-failed-commands '%SBUILD_SHELL' \
\
"sagemath_8.0-0~sage1.dsc"
[..]
(I)Distcheck: Solving...
output-version: 1.2
native-architecture: amd64
report:
-
package: sbuild-build-depends-sagemath-dummy
version: 0.invalid.0
architecture: amd64
status: broken
reasons:
-
conflict:
pkg1:
package: libgslcblas0
version: 2.4+dfsg-5
architecture: amd64
unsat-conflict: libgsl2:amd64
pkg2:
package: libgsl2
version: 2.4+dfsg-2
architecture: amd64
depchain1:
-
depchain:
-
package: sbuild-build-depends-sagemath-dummy
version: 0.invalid.0
architecture: amd64
depends: libgsl-dev:amd64
-
package: libgsl-dev
version: 2.4+dfsg-5
architecture: amd64
depends: libgslcblas0:amd64 (= 2.4+dfsg-5)
depchain2:
-
depchain:
-
package: sbuild-build-depends-sagemath-dummy
version: 0.invalid.0
architecture: amd64
depends: python-cvxopt:amd64
-
package: python-cvxopt
version: 1.1.9+dfsg-1+b1
architecture: amd64
depends: libgsl2:amd64
[..]
X
--
GPG: ed25519/56034877E1F87C35
GPG: rsa4096/1318EFAC5FBBDBCE
https://github.com/infinity0/pubkeys.git
More information about the debian-science-maintainers
mailing list